1.Ancient Civilizations — The Dawn of Energy (before 3000 CE)
Human progress began with a spark — the discovery of fire nearly two million years ago.
Fire gave warmth, protection, and the ability to cook food, extending human lifespan and freeing time for thought and creativity.
Longer lives allowed the first people not only to survive, but to learn — to explore the laws of nature and improve their tools.
The next leap came with mechanical energy — the domestication of animals.
With their strength, people plowed the land and transported goods, converting raw muscle into motion.
Even today, engines are still measured in horsepower — a tribute to that early stage of progress.
2.The Age of Water and Wind (9th–15th centuries)
The Middle Ages brought a new revelation — hydraulic and wind energy.
In Europe and the Middle East, waterwheels began to drive mills, saws, and hammers.
By the 12th century, engineers were building floating mills and bridge-mounted turbines, controlling rivers with dams and channels to store and direct water power.
The invention of the crankshaft transformed continuous water rotation into reciprocating motion, powering forge hammers and revolutionizing metallurgy.
At the same time, the mastery of wind energy — the age of sails — opened oceans, connected continents, and reshaped human geography.
By the late 18th century, water power was the heart of the Euro-American industry, driving mills and workshops across the Atlantic world.
3.The Industrial Revolution — Steam and Coal (17th–19th centuries)
The next great leap came with the steam engine, first conceptualized in 1638 and refined in the 18th century.
Steam power, fueled by coal, became the foundation of the Industrial Revolution.
It powered factories, locomotives, and ships — accelerating production and trade, reshaping economies, and connecting cities.
Railways revolutionized logistics, lowering costs and bridging social divides.

4.The Age of Electricity (Late 19th century)
One of the greatest challenges in energy history was transmission — how to carry power over distance.
By the late 18th and early 19th centuries, experiments with electricity and electromagnetism unlocked the next frontier.
The discovery of electromagnetic induction made possible the first generators and motors.
In 1879, the first commercial light bulb was born — and within decades, electricity illuminated cities worldwide.
Edison’s direct-current system became the first standard for electrical distribution, but it could not efficiently transmit energy over long distances.
It was Nikola Tesla’s alternating current (AC), adopted by Westinghouse, that made large power plants and long-distance transmission possible — exemplified by the Niagara Falls hydroelectric project.
Electricity transformed everything: industry, transport, communication, and human life itself.
5.The Age of Oil, Gas, and the Atom (20th century)
The 20th century brought new frontiers — oil and natural gas, fueling the age of mobility: cars, aviation, and industry.
Then came the atomic age.
In 1942, the first nuclear reactor was launched; by 1954, the first nuclear power plant produced electricity.
Nuclear energy gave humanity immense power — but also immense responsibility.
Its promise of near-limitless energy was shadowed by the risks of radiation and waste, as global accidents later reminded us.
Even today, nuclear power remains a controversial yet vital part of the global energy mix.
6.The Renewable Renaissance (Late 20th – 21st century)
By the late 20th century, humanity returned — in a new form — to the forces that had once powered ancient mills and sails.
Solar panels, wind turbines, and hydroelectric stations became the symbols of the new era — clean, renewable, and technologically advanced.
Energy storage, smart grids, and hydrogen fuel are now redefining what it means to be “powered by nature.”
